Choosing a Commercial Water System for Car Washes in Tulsa, OK

As car wash operators in Tulsa, OK, strive to maintain pristine vehicles that meet customer expectations, untreated water poses a significant threat to equipment longevity and overall operational efficiency. Hard water can lead to scale buildup in pressure washers, pumps, and other critical machinery, resulting in increased maintenance costs and potential downtime. Understanding the importance of a reliable water treatment system is crucial for maintaining a successful car wash operation.

Demand Considerations: Peak vs. Average

In the car wash industry, understanding your water demand is critical. Car washes experience fluctuations in demand based on factors such as time of day, weather, and seasonality. It is crucial to differentiate between peak and average demand to appropriately size your water treatment system. An effective system should accommodate:

  • Peak Demand: The maximum water flow rates experienced during busy periods.
  • Average Demand: The typical flow rate over time.

Duty cycle also plays a key role in determining the necessary capacity of your water treatment system. Your system must be able to handle occasional spikes in demand without compromising performance.

Sizing and Flow Rate Selection

For a car wash, selecting the right flow rate (measured in gallons per minute, GPM) and capacity (measured in grains per day, GPD) is essential. Consider the following questions:

  • What is your average water usage during busy hours?
  • How many vehicles can be washed simultaneously?
  • What are the peak usage times, and how do they impact flow requirements?

Your answers will help determine the ideal specifications for your water treatment system, ensuring it can keep up with your car wash's demands.

Redundancy and Configuration Options

To ensure continuous operations, consider the benefits of redundancy in your water treatment system. Implementing duplex or alternating configurations allows for uninterrupted service during maintenance or repairs. This setup can enhance system reliability and ensure that your operations can always meet customer demand.

Pretreatment Requirements

Before water reaches your main treatment system, pretreatment may be necessary. This could involve:

  • Filtration to remove large particles and sediments.
  • Specialized treatment for specific contaminants that may affect water quality.
  • Water softening processes to prevent scale buildup.

Identifying potential pretreatment needs helps ensure the longevity and effectiveness of your overall water treatment system.

Maintenance and Consumable Intervals

Regular maintenance is critical to ensuring the longevity and performance of your commercial water treatment system. Consider these factors:

  • What maintenance tasks are required and how frequently do they need to be performed?
  • What consumables will your system require, and how often will they need to be replaced?

Establishing a maintenance schedule can significantly minimize unexpected downtimes and operational disruptions.

Space and Drain Requirements

Finally, consider the physical space necessary for your water treatment system. Evaluate:

  • The area needed for the equipment and any additional tanks or filtration systems.
  • Access for maintenance and ease of operation.
  • Drainage requirements to handle backwashing and wastewater effectively.

Types of Water Treatment Systems

When considering water treatment options for commercial applications, it's essential to understand the different types of systems available. Each type offers unique benefits and is suited to various needs:

  • Reverse Osmosis Systems: Effective for removing a wide range of contaminants, including salts, heavy metals, and other dissolved solids.
  • Ultraviolet (UV) Treatment: Utilizes UV light to disinfect water by inactivating harmful microorganisms, making it a great choice for ensuring safe drinking water.
  • Activated Carbon Filters: These systems excel at removing chlorine, volatile organic compounds (VOCs), and bad tastes and odors from water.
  • Ion Exchange Systems: Primarily used for softening water by replacing hard minerals such as calcium and magnesium with sodium ions.
